On Sun, Nov 13, 2011 at 8:11 PM, Xin Tong <xerox.time.tech@xxxxxxxxx> wrote:
> When one is writing a module, are module_init and module_exit
> mandatory. I understand that module_init and module_exit are just
> macro which place functions in special .text area. Is there is not
> module_init or module_exit defined, is there any default to take over
> or the kernel will panic when the module is loaded.
>

It is valid to write a kernel module without module_init().
